> P.S.  The quotes use a font different from the text font, which means
> kerning is lost with the quotes.  So quotes in PDF and DVI will be
> typographically wrong, for now.  Hopefully this is better than
> nothing...

Yes, of course.  A related improvement would be adding a command like
@thinspace to insert a thin unbreakable space.  In French typography,
this kind of space should be used in after a left guillemet, before a
right guillemet, and before "!" and "?".
